The secret is to make a full shoulder turn then keeping the shoulders turned at the top let the arms 'drop down' - this starts the club back to the ball in perfect plane 'on the inside' - if you turn your shoulders back even slightly before dropping the arms - that perfect plane is then ruined.
You can test this theory by facing a wall and swinging the club slowly so that it just misses the wall, any shoulder turn prior to the downswing results in the club hitting the wall i.e. coming over the top.
